Why does Scones have a Nutri-Score of D?

Nutri-Score weighs negatives (calories, sugar, saturated fat, sodium) against positives (fiber, protein) per 100 g. Points against come from saturated fat (9 g), sodium (486 mg); points in favor come from protein (10 g). Overall that places it in band D.
